Output 58e70e1cb346779e97db7169925418f2e63a552538f0acf6464fdda6c09f8006:3

value
893936
script pubkey
OP_0 OP_PUSHBYTES_20 1b90f16c55ae92889164d68714b03548b83f3734
address
bc1qrwg0zmz446fg3yty66r3fvp4fzur7de5k75y07
transaction
58e70e1cb346779e97db7169925418f2e63a552538f0acf6464fdda6c09f8006